I applaud at the attempt to try and bring through a stream of players, perhaps reinventing the academy away from exclusively U18s, but to signing players above this age group.
Some youngsters really stepped up yesterday, admittedly against very poor opposition in the second half.
But I'm concerned that we're not getting these players into mens football quickly enough. I think only 11 of those 27 have played senior football at the Conference or above.
There have never been as many professional footballers in England than now - the PFA should be very happy that many are going nowhere in their early careers.
In theory, by virtue of having the EFL Trophy this season, there is a real opportunity to get these players out. The dates of the competition are not out, but the L16 last season was completed before the end of the January transfer window. We should treat this like we're one of the PL U21 sides (I know there are rules around senior appearances).
I was impressed with Jayden Luker yesterday - for the 30 minute spell, I thought he put himself about really well. Equally, I thought Paternoster and Chigozie looked comfortable on the ball. The latter (I think) still qualifies for the U18s? Ben Benagr hasn't been involved yet, but there are a lot of positive noises about him. Josh Phillips also got a new contract - he could be one that we get into L2 almost straight away.
The most impressive player out of this group yesterday was Taylan Harris. He looks like he's ready for being a backup L1 striker. I would expect he'd do well for a top end L2 club.
Lots of positives, I just hope that we get the opportunity to address the bottleneck.
